Arthur Gebuys & Doug Blane flying Power kites, Finse, Norway.

Filmed, edited & produced by Doug Blane

Filmed using Lumix Panasonic DMC-LX2 / Leica D-LUX 3 (video option)
The Lumix LX2 doesn't perform very well in Video mode in bright snow conditions.
This produces red & blue casts.
I used auto white balance & also set the WB manually, but this didn't help.
The RAW stills pictures I took with the Lumix LX2 were not effected by the bright snow conditions, they have passed Alamy QC.
I guess that this is a limitation with the Lumix LX2 CCD in video mode.

Power Kites: 5M Pansh Blaze II depower + depower bars + climbing harnesses
